Common use of Bribery & Corruption Clause in Contracts

Bribery & Corruption. i. Vakrangee do not tolerate bribery or corruption in any form. This commitment underpins everything that we do. Our franchisees and Franchisee’s Employees should not, directly, or indirectly, offer or receive any illegal or improper payments or comparable benefits that are intended or perceived to obtain undue favors for the conduct of our business. ii. Corrupt actions may include the following situations: a. The Franchisee provides, offers, or promises an undue advantage to a domestic or foreign official (such as a member of a judicial or other authority, state employee, expert, translator or interpreter, arbitrator, or a member of the armed forces) for the benefit of such person or any third party, for the commission or omission of an act in relation to his official function that is contrary to his duties or depends on the exercise of his discretionary powers ("bribery"). b. The Franchisee provides, offers, or promises an undue advantage to an company employee, partner, agent, or other auxiliary of a Vakrangee partner for the benefit of such person or any third party, for the commission or omission of an act in relation to his function that is contrary to his duties, or depends on the exercise of his discretionary powers ("active private bribery"). c. The Franchisee accepts an undue advantage or promise of such advantage from an existing or potential Vakrangee Employee / business partner for the commission or omission of an act in relation to his function that is contrary to his duties or depends on the exercise of his discretionary powers ("passive private bribery").
